Hi, My PIP review was recently completed by paper based assessment. It was done by a DWP case manager and never went to an assessment provider. I maintained my exact previous award and exactly the same points for each descriptor. I would usually ask for the PA4 report after a PIP review to keep for my records, but in this case I'm guessing there won't be one? Do I still ask the DWP to send me whatever is available or will there not be anything? Thank you

I'm glad to hear that your award has continued. Unfortunately, they no longer write any sort of report for the paper-based assessments. I know of one person who made a SAR (Subject Access Request) to try to get any notes used in compiling their paper-based decision, but I don't know whether they ever received anything.

The DWP Case manager should have compiled a report which will be entered on the case notes on your PIP account.
I submitted a SAR - now called a RAR - Right of Access Request - after my last PIP assessment and received a copy of everything held on the PIP system about me. The DWP Case Manager had conduced a paper assessment and included numerous notes about each activity and which points applied to me and justification of the points. It also included a justification about the length of award.
